The Golden Echo: The Labyrinth of Whispers
In the heart of the ancient kingdom of Aeloria, where the whispering winds of the Labyrinth of Whispers carried tales of old, there lived a girl named Elara. Elara was no ordinary girl; she had been born with eyes that shimmered like the golden feathers of the mythical Golden Bird. According to her grandmother's tales, the Golden Bird was a guardian of ancient magic, and it was said that those who possessed its feathers would inherit its wisdom and power.
Elara's grandmother had been the last to touch the Golden Bird, and since then, her family had been shrouded in mystery. Her parents were distant figures, always caught up in their own world, while Elara was left to the care of her grandmother, who spoke in riddles and whispered secrets of the past.
One night, as the moon hung low in the sky, Elara's grandmother found herself gravely ill. She whispered to Elara, "The time has come, Elara. You must find the Golden Bird and unlock the truth of your family's legacy." With her last breath, she handed Elara a small, ornate box, its surface etched with strange symbols.
Elara's journey began in the heart of the Labyrinth of Whispers, a place where the walls were alive with the echoes of the past. She followed the whispering winds, her heart pounding with a mix of fear and excitement. The labyrinth was a maze of towering walls, their surfaces covered in carvings of creatures and ancient runes. The air was thick with the scent of old parchment and the sound of forgotten songs.
As Elara ventured deeper, she encountered a series of trials. Each trial was a riddle, a challenge that tested her wit and courage. She met a wise old owl who spoke in riddles, a mischievous fox who played tricks, and a silent stone guardian that demanded her silence. Each encounter brought her closer to understanding the labyrinth's secrets.
One evening, as the sky turned a deep shade of indigo, Elara found herself standing before a grand gate, its surface shimmering with a faint golden glow. She placed the box in the center of the gate, and to her astonishment, it began to open, revealing a hidden chamber. Inside, she found the Golden Bird, its feathers as radiant as the stars.
The Golden Bird spoke to her, its voice a gentle whisper that echoed through the labyrinth. "You are the chosen one, Elara. Your family's legacy is not just of power but of responsibility. The magic of the Golden Bird can save your kingdom, but it can also bring about its downfall."
Elara realized that the power of the Golden Bird was not just a gift but a burden. She had to decide whether to use its magic for the greater good or to protect her family from the dangers it would bring.
Just as she was about to make her decision, the labyrinth began to tremble. The walls around her seemed to come alive, and the whispers grew louder, more insistent. Elara turned to the Golden Bird, her heart pounding with fear and determination.
"I choose the path of wisdom," she declared, her voice firm and clear. "I will use the Golden Bird's magic to protect my kingdom and my family."
The Golden Bird nodded, its feathers shimmering even brighter. The labyrinth's walls calmed, and the whispers faded into silence. Elara took a deep breath, knowing that her journey had only just begun.
She left the labyrinth, the box of memories in her hands, and returned to her family. The news of her adventure spread quickly through the kingdom, and Elara found herself not just a princess but a leader, a guardian of the magic that had been entrusted to her.
And so, Elara's story became one of whispers, of magic, and of the courage to face the unknown. It was a tale that would be told for generations, a reminder that the true power of magic lay not just in its ability to change the world but in the heart of those who dared to wield it.
